You want to succeed, but you still want comfort. And comfort is usually the first thing success takes away.
You want results, but you are not ready for the boredom, the repetition, and the quiet discipline that comes before anything shows. You want things to change, but you keep doing the same things because they feel familiar and safe.
You want money, but you avoid learning how money actually works. You want freedom, but you are scared of responsibility. You want growth, but you run from discomfort. These contradictions are what keep most people stuck, not lack of opportunity.
You want success, but you want it to come without sacrifice. You want recognition, but you don’t want to be misunderstood first. You want the reward, but not the process that earns it. Life doesn’t work that way.
You want to be ahead, but you still spend most of your time with people who are not going anywhere. You want progress, but you listen more to opinions than to results. You want change, but you are afraid of looking foolish while learning something new.
You want stability, but you depend on one source of income. You want security, but you don’t invest in skills that can survive change. You want a better future, but you delay preparing for it because today feels manageable.
You want success, but you are waiting for motivation instead of building discipline. Motivation comes and goes. Discipline stays. Small actions done consistently will always beat big plans done occasionally.
The truth is simple. Success does not start when life becomes easy. It starts when you decide to do what is necessary even when it feels uncomfortable, slow, and unrewarding.
You don’t fail because you want too much, you fail because you want comfort at the same time.
